In the UK, the demand for professionals with a Postgraduate Certificate in Drone-Based Harvesting Forecasting is on the rise.
The agriculture industry is increasingly relying on advanced technologies like drones to optimize crop yields and monitor crop health.
As a result, several exciting job roles have emerged within this niche field. 1.
Agronomist Engineer: These professionals leverage drone technology to analyze soil, water, and crop data.
With a deep understanding of agricultural principles and engineering, they design and implement precision farming solutions. 2.
Drone Maintenance Technician: As the title implies, these individuals maintain and repair drones used in agriculture.
This role requires strong technical skills and a keen interest in unmanned aerial vehicles (UAVs). 3.
Data Analyst (Drone Imagery): In this role, professionals process and analyze drone-captured images to derive valuable insights.
They may use machine learning algorithms to detect crop stress and monitor crop growth patterns. 4.
UAV Pilot: UAV pilots fly drones over fields to collect data for various purposes, including crop health assessments and yield projections.
They must adhere to strict safety guidelines and obtain the necessary certifications. 5.
Drone Hardware Engineer: These professionals design and develop drone hardware, including sensors, cameras, and other components.
This role requires a solid understanding of electronics and embedded systems.
